In April, special guests arrived at our school: high school students from Spain and the Basque Country spent an unforgettable week with us as part of the Erasmus+ cultural exchange program. Our goal was to show them how colorful and rich the world of Hungarian traditions is – and in the process, we learned a lot from them!
We painted Easter eggs together, tried out traditional waxing techniques, and of course, we had to splash around – amidst great joy!
A real challenge awaited everyone during the folk dance lessons: some of them spun and spun as if they had always danced in Kalocsa skirts, while others tried to follow the steps with laughter. During our excursions, we visited the Busó Museum in Mohács, where we tried on busó masks and got to know the winter hunting traditions. On the city tour, we got to know the beauties of Pécs.
Of course, they were not left out of school life either: they participated in our classes and sports activities. Some of them fitted in right away, while others enthusiastically joined in the joint work after a somewhat timid start.
By the end of the week, we had not only learned new words, new dance steps and new customs from each other – but also made new friendships that will surely extend beyond national borders.
This exchange program reminded us that even though we speak different languages and have different customs, shared experiences and openness always bring us closer to each other.
